In iTunes, move one element left of iTunes search, where you should find 
something called view mode, interact with that and select grid view. When you 
then scroll passed the source list, you should eventually encounter buttons 
that allow you to group by artist, album, genre etc. Select which one you want 
and then keep scrolling until you hear VoiceOver say "grid view, one item 
selected" or something similar. Interact with that and you should find your 
music sorted by the criteria you selected above.
